Responsibilities
  • Develop a thorough understanding of acquired companies by combining diligence information with further discovery of practices and processes to create customized, effective, and efficient transition plans.
  • Transform diligence-phase forecasts into budgets following the company's chart of accounts and accounting methodologies for input into the enterprise resource planning system.
  • Work across finance and payroll teams to integrate payroll and benefits, banking, accounts payable, and revenue tracking.
  • Provide financial reporting during the integration period, including variance analysis, quarterly forecasts, and annual budget updates.
  • Calculate post-close transaction payments, including earnouts and working capital audits or analyses.
  • Manage or execute onboarding workstreams across information technology, human resources, enablement, legal and compliance, facilities, and other relevant areas, while supporting the assigned project lead.
  • Prepare or deliver timely, accurate, clear, concise, and consistent integration project progress updates to principals of acquired organizations and internal stakeholders.
  • Keep the project management system up to date for assigned projects.
  • Resolve ad hoc challenges and obstacles to support a positive experience for principals and employees of acquired organizations.
  • Identify and surface process-improvement opportunities across integration activities.
  • Contribute to a collaborative, team-oriented culture that supports team goal attainment and professional development.

People Corporation delivers group benefits, group retirement, and HR solutions to Canadian organizations. It designs, funds, and administers group benefits; manages group retirement and investment programs; and offers HRIS software, engagement and compensation consulting, executive search, recruitment support, health and wellness services, and disability management. The company uses a mix of in-house consultants and independent advisors to tailor and implement solutions through a nationwide network of offices. Its goal is to provide comprehensive, tailored people solutions for Canadian organizations and to grow its national footprint through acquisitions and strong client service.
